Rooted Like an Olive Tree in God’s Unfailing Love
Scripture: Psalm 52:8-9 (NIV) – “But I am like an olive tree flourishing in the house of God; I trust in God’s unfailing love for ever and ever. For what you have done I will always praise you in the presence of your faithful people. And I will hope in your name, for your name is good.”
Evening Devotional Meditation:
As the evening settles and the pace of the day gives way to quiet, we are given the precious gift of reflection. Psalm 52:8-9 paints such a serene image—the flourishing olive tree, deeply rooted and full of life, planted securely in the house of God. The psalmist declares a trust in God’s unfailing love, a love that spans forever and ever. As we lay down the day’s labors, isn’t this the peace we seek? A soul rooted, unmoved by the storms of life, nourished by the steady, faithful love of God.
I think about the olive tree—ancient, resilient, and fruitful. It thrives in dry, rocky soils and withstands harsh conditions, yet still bears fruit for generations. What a fitting picture for those who trust in God. Like the olive tree, our strength is not determined by the ease of our circumstances but by where we are planted. In the presence of God, we flourish not because life is easy, but because He is steadfast. His love is the deep well that sustains us when the day feels long and our strength feels small.
The psalmist also speaks of praising God among His faithful people and placing hope in His good name. As you close your eyes tonight, consider the acts of God in your life today—both the visible and the hidden. What moments bore the fingerprints of His grace? Praise Him for those. Then, with hope, trust that His name—the very essence of His character—is good, and His goodness does not change with the setting of the sun.
